Output c95c84a2ae79e1b86d129947dfcce3a80128c8a31abbbad0a050952207a54e0c:33

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d81916091940b77bcd424e05e358620d7057ca1115a7257f00e42c098d77a0c6
address
tb1pmqv3vzgegzmhhn2zfcz7xkrzp4c90js3zknj2lcquskqnrth5rrqncw580
transaction
c95c84a2ae79e1b86d129947dfcce3a80128c8a31abbbad0a050952207a54e0c
confirmations
20786
spent
true